WebIn DataWeave 2.0, concatenation can be achieved by using the ++ (plus plus) function. However, there are two additional syntax options to concatenate objects and one to concatenate strings in DataWeave. Concatenation is when you link two strings, objects, data types etc together in a chain or series. In many cases, when dealing with large ... WebMay 15, 2024 · SOLUTION. You will need to add a default expression, so that, if payload.features doesn't exist in the input, it resolves to an empty Array as follows: payload.features default []. The resulting script in this example will be the following: %dw 2.0 output application/json --- { points: (payload.features default []) map (feature , index ...
